The is one of the 17 towers which were part of the city walls of , , . It was built in the latter part of the 15th century and the early part of the 16th century. is situated 170 metres south of Geoff’s.

The is a tower at the top of Castle Street in , , . It is one of the six surviving towers of the city walls of Waterford. is situated 190 metres southwest of Geoff’s.

The is a tower on Manor Street in , , . It is one of the six surviving towers of the city walls of Waterford. The cylindrical shape of the tower suggests that it was built in the 13th century. is situated 190 metres south of Geoff’s.

is a city in in the south of Ireland. Founded over 1100 years ago, it's famous for its fine glassware, though the glassworks has closed down and Crystal is nowadays made abroad.
